An EC fan not responding to its control signal is usually installed correctly enough to run and not correctly enough to obey.
So work through supply, signal, configuration and screening in that order. The fault is nearly always in one of those four.
Check that the fan has correct mains and a solid earth, then measure the control signal at the fan terminals rather than at the controller. Confirm polarity, the input type selected on the fan, and the minimum speed setting. Finally check the screen is earthed at one end only, since a double-earthed screen causes erratic behaviour.
Step 1: prove the basics
An EC fan not responding, yet running at full speed, is often behaving exactly as somebody configured it.
- Confirm mains voltage and phase match the fan rating.
- Check the protective earth, since EC drives rely on it for filtering.
- Look for a fault code or status LED on the fan.
- Confirm the fan is not in a locked failsafe state after an earlier fault.
- Check whether an enable input or link is required and present.
- Finally, note the current speed, because it often reveals the configured default.
A fan sitting exactly at maximum or at a fixed mid speed is telling you it has fallen back to a default rather than failed.
Step 2: measure at the fan, not the controller
Measuring at the controller proves nothing about what arrives at the terminals.
Put a meter across the control pair at the fan and sweep the controller output. You should see the voltage change smoothly. Meanwhile check polarity, because a reversed pair usually reads as zero and leaves the fan on its default.
Disconnect the building controller and use a 10 kΩ potentiometer or a signal generator. If the fan responds properly, the problem sits upstream rather than in the fan.
Step 3: check the configuration
- Confirm the input type selected matches what you are sending, whether analogue, PWM or bus.
- Check the minimum speed setting, since a high minimum masks small signal changes.
- Check the maximum speed limit, because a low limit flattens the top of the range.
- Look at the control curve, as some fans invert or scale the input.
- Verify the failsafe setting and whether the fan is currently in it.
- Finally, on Modbus, confirm the address, baud rate and parity all match.
Configuration explains a surprising share of every EC fan not responding case, especially on replacement units that arrived on factory defaults. Our control interface guide explains what each option does.
Step 4: look for interference
An EC fan not responding smoothly, rather than not at all, usually has a noise problem.
Check that screened cable was used, and that the screen is earthed at one end only. A screen earthed at both ends creates a current loop, which shows up as speed drifting or hunting. Meanwhile a control cable run alongside a mains cable picks up enough noise to move an analogue input noticeably.
Our grounding and EMC guide covers the wiring practice that prevents this.
Common findings in order of frequency
| Finding | Symptom |
|---|---|
| Signal not connected at the fan | Runs at default speed |
| Polarity reversed | Reads zero, runs at minimum or maximum |
| Wrong input type selected | No response to a valid signal |
| Minimum speed set too high | Small range of response only |
| Screen earthed both ends | Erratic hunting |
| Controller output disabled | No signal at all |
| Fan in failsafe after a fault | Fixed speed, fault flag set |
When an EC fan not responding really has failed
Occasionally the electronics really have failed, and a few signs point that way.
A fan that responds to a signal generator but not to a proven controller output is not at fault. One that ignores a clean, correctly polarised signal at the terminals, with the right input type selected and no fault flag, probably is.
Before ordering, check whether the model allows a reset to factory defaults, since that clears corrupted configuration without a replacement. For the wiring rules behind all of this, IEC 61000 covers electromagnetic compatibility practice.
EC control FAQ
Why does my EC fan run at full speed with no signal?
That is a configured failsafe on many models, chosen so ventilation continues when a controller fails. Check the parameter rather than assuming the fan has failed.
Can I test an EC fan without a controller?
Yes. A 10 kΩ potentiometer wired to the fan internal supply gives full manual control, which is the quickest way to separate fan faults from system faults.
Does cable length affect 0-10V control?
It can. Long runs pick up noise and can drop voltage slightly. Use screened twisted pair, keep runs short and earth the screen at one end only.
The fan responds but airflow is wrong. What now?
That is a system problem rather than a control problem. Measure static pressure and compare airflow against the curve, since restriction changes what a given speed delivers.
An EC fan not responding is usually a wiring or configuration issue with an obvious signature. Measure at the terminals, check the input type, and the cause appears within minutes.
